We’re looking for a motivated Video Editor to support our creative team in delivering high-quality content across multiple platforms. The ideal candidate will be proficient in video editing software and familiar with post-production workflows, including media management, syncing, basic color correction, and audio leveling.

In this role, you will:

  • Assist  Senior Editors and Creative Directors in shaping video content across TikTok, Instagram Reels, YouTube, brand films, sizzles, and case studies
  • Import, transcode, sync, and organize raw footage and assets within established workflows
  • Build rough assemblies and string outs from creative briefs or scripts, maintaining clear timelines and labeling systems
  • Support light color correction, audio leveling, and motion graphics under the guidance of senior editors
  • Keep project files organized and manage storage workflows across shared drives and cloud platforms
  • Export, encode, and deliver final videos in multiple aspect ratios and codecs optimized for social and digital platforms
  • Manage revisions, versioning, and delivery according to specs and client feedback
  • Collaborate with creative and production teams to ensure consistency with brand standards
  • Troubleshoot common post-production issues and assist with software/hardware setup when needed
  • Stay up to date on emerging editing tools, platform requirements, and content best practices

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
